The Visitor magazine

Our longstanding and much-loved annual guide to the Yorkshire Dales National Park is now in handy magazine format. At 68 pages, it is packed full of features and useful information to help you discover this stunning part of the world - and it's FREE.

2019 highlights

  • Dairy Days: a new project reveals the long history of dairy farming in Wensleydale
  • Find out what's in a name on a self-guided family walk in Wharfedale
  • From farm gate to plate: food and drink in the Dales - something to really get your teeth into!
  • Park life - a look at the rare (and not so rare, but still rather special) wildlife of the National Park
  • Plan your trip: what to see & do, how to get here & around, where to eat & drink, and a detailed map
  • Plus a competition to win a weekend break in the beautiful Dales!

Where to find your copy of The Visitor 

The guide can be picked up at National Park Centres, Tourist Information Centres, accommodation providers, and many other outlets in and around the National Park and nationally.

Advertising

With a huge annual print run of 125,000 copies and nationwide distribution, The Visitor is a great place to promote your business.

This highly successful,long-standing publication, which has kept visitors informed since 1981, changed to a brand new, beautifully designed magazine format in 2017. This has been very positively received as the new size racks well and can be clearly seen in Tourist Information Centres (TIC).

The magazine is distributed FREE nationally via the TIC network and locally through all National Park Centres, B&Bs, visitor attractions and many other outlets.

Packed with useful information for visitors, including visitor centre locations, car parking and cash points, it contains a huge events section and informative centre-spread map.
